What Is The Purpose Of A Pergola?
Pergolas are more than outdoor structures—they enhance your backyard in many ways. They create defined spaces while adding style, shade, and greenery. Here’s how they can transform your outdoor area.
Defining Outdoor Spaces
Pergolas create stylish, natural dividers for your outdoor space. They transform areas into functional zones like dining, lounging, or gardening. A pergola over a dining table makes a cozy meal spot. A garden pergola offers a peaceful retreat surrounded by greenery.

Adding Visual And Architectural Interest
A flat, open yard can feel plain. Adding a pergola brings instant style and character. Choose a sleek aluminum design or a classic wooden structure. Either way, a pergola adds depth and visual appeal to your outdoor space. It’s a feature that seamlessly blends functionality with warmth, creating an inviting atmosphere.
Creating Shade With Thoughtful Design
Traditional pergolas with open beams provide little shade. Modern designs have changed that. Angled louvers, retractable canopies, or climbing vines can create a cool, shaded place. Louvered pergolas provide flexible sunlight control and protection from rain.
Supporting Plants And Vertical Gardens
Pergolas provide the perfect structure for supporting climbing plants and vertical gardens. Vines such as wisteria or climbing roses can gracefully weave through the beams, creating a canopy of color, texture, and natural shade. This boosts your space’s look while promoting eco-friendly design by adding greenery.
Top Benefits Of A Pergola
A pergola is a versatile and stylish way to enhance any outdoor area. Here are the top benefits of adding one to your space.
Cost-Effective And Simple To Build
A pergola is an affordable option compared to fully enclosed structures like gazebos or patios. They require fewer materials and are easy to build, making them ideal for DIY projects. Many are available as pre-cut kits for simple assembly, and custom designs remain budget-friendly.
Boosts Aesthetics And Curb Appeal
A thoughtfully designed pergola can elevate your home’s style, adding sophistication to your outdoor space. Features like lighting or hanging planters help it stand out. These additions not only improve your yard but can also increase your home’s value, which is a bonus if you plan to sell.
Versatile Placement And Customization
Pergolas provide flexibility in placement. Choose a freestanding model for your garden or attach it to your patio for a seamless look. Modular designs allow for easy expansion and adaptation to suit your evolving needs.
Shade, Shelter, And Year-Round Comfort
Modern pergolas do more than enhance aesthetics: they offer shade, shelter, and protection from the elements. Adjustable roofs, retractable canopies, and angled slats allow easy sunlight control. Add roll-down curtains or built-in fans for a cozy retreat that you can enjoy in any weather.
Durable, Low-Maintenance Materials
Vinyl and aluminum are hassle-free alternatives to traditional wood pergolas. Vinyl offers impressive resistance to weathering, while aluminum is both lightweight and durable. Many modern designs offer lifetime warranties, ensuring your pergola lasts outdoors.
Stylish And Functional Customization
Pergolas are a blank canvas for personal style. Add lights, chandeliers, or ceiling fans for function, or use curtains and privacy screens to create an inviting mood—perfect for any occasion.

Practical Tips For Choosing Materials And Designs
Choosing the right materials and design for your pergola is important for achieving a functional, stylish outdoor space. Here are a few tips to help you decide.
Material Selection
- Wood: Timeless and classic, but requires regular upkeep like staining and sealing to preserve its charm. For a truly exceptional and sustainable choice, reclaimed wood brings unique beauty and character, perfect for a one-of-a-kind pergola.
- Vinyl: A simple, low-maintenance option. Resists weather and pests. Perfect for busy homeowners.
- Aluminum: Lightweight and durable. Perfect for sleek, modern, minimalist designs.
- Fiberglass: More expensive, but highly durable. This versatile material allows for longer spans without the need for extra support posts.
Key Design Considerations
- Size and Placement: Choose a pergola that suits your yard’s size. Make sure it enhances the space without overpowering it.
- Customization Options: Choose designs with adjustable features. Look for retractable options for more flexibility and functionality.
- Structural Compatibility: If you’re adding lights, fans, or greenery, check the pergola’s structure. Make sure it can safely support these features.
Modern Pergola Trends
Key trends show pergolas now focus on style, function, sustainability, and convenience for modern outdoor living.
Smart Shade Control
Smart pergolas make outdoor living easy. Adjust louvers, canopies, and lighting with the push of a button. Some models have weather sensors. They close automatically when it rains for extra convenience and protection.
Eco-Friendly Materials
Sustainability lies at the heart of modern design. Recycled aluminum and composite wood reduce environmental impact. They also offer great durability. This makes them a smart and responsible choice.
Versatile Outdoor Spaces
Modern pergolas are becoming the centerpiece of multifunctional outdoor living. New designs feature kitchens, comfortable seating, and lush green walls. These innovations combine function with style to create dynamic spaces.
Frequently Asked Questions
Do pergolas provide shade?
Yes, but it depends on the roof design. Options like angled louvers or retractable canopies are excellent for creating effective shade.
Can a pergola be attached to a house?
Absolutely. Attached pergolas are cost-effective and create a seamless connection between your indoor and outdoor spaces.
What is the best material for a pergola?
It depends on your needs. For a natural, elegant look, wood is ideal. If low maintenance is your priority, consider vinyl or aluminum.
Can a pergola include additional features?
Absolutely! Enhance your pergola with added features. Choose privacy screens, lighting, or ceiling fans. You can even add a retractable roof to suit your style and needs.
